编程错误处理:打造稳健应用的关键策略
|
在编程中,错误处理是确保应用稳定运行的重要环节。即使是最精心设计的代码,也可能因为外部因素或用户输入而出现异常。良好的错误处理机制能够帮助开发者及时发现并解决问题,避免程序崩溃。 一种常见的做法是使用异常处理结构,如 try-catch 块。通过捕获可能发生的错误,程序可以在出现问题时执行备用逻辑,而不是直接终止。这种方式不仅提高了程序的健壮性,也提升了用户体验。
AI辅助生成图,仅供参考 除了捕获异常,记录错误信息同样重要。日志系统可以帮助开发者追踪问题根源,尤其是在生产环境中。详细的错误日志能够提供时间、错误类型和相关上下文,为后续调试和优化提供依据。 另一个关键点是合理地向用户反馈错误。过于技术化的错误信息可能会让用户感到困惑,而模糊的提示又无法帮助他们解决问题。因此,应根据用户的角色提供适当的错误信息,既清晰又不暴露敏感数据。 测试和模拟错误场景也是不可或缺的步骤。通过单元测试和集成测试,可以验证错误处理逻辑是否有效,确保在真实环境中也能正常工作。 (编辑:51站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

